Combined hydrogels that switch human pluripotent stem cells from self-renewal to differentiation
The ability of materials to define the architecture and micro-environment experienced by cells provides new opportunities to direct the fate of human pluripotent stem cells (HPSCs) (Robinton DA, et al (2012) Nature 81:295-305).
